Manufacturer Narrative
Patient age: 18 years or older.Device evaluated by manufacturer - visual inspection revealed that the distal end had a slight left curve after the steering knob was returned to neutral.Dried body fluid was found under the edges of ring 1 & 3 electrodes.Dried body fluid also found on the handle, main body, distal end and inside the luer fitting/tubing.Dried saline was found on the distal end and inside the irrigation ports.Electrical continuity checks revealed no electrical opens or shorts, as checked manually using a multi-meter and breakout box.All electrodes, sensor and thermocouple resistances measured in spec and were typical.The steering knob and the tension control knob functioned properly on both lock and unlock positions.No abnormal resistance was felt when actuating the steering mechanism.Connected device to a maestro 4000 to measure tip temperature.During 5 minutes at room temperature (22.0c), the maestro displayed 22c.After soaking 5 minutes in a tank of 37.0c saline, the maestro displayed 37c.Ablation was verified by using a maestro generator 4000, a metriq pump, and a tank of 37c saline solution.Occlusion errors occurred on the pump display, so ablation testing was performed on the bench without irrigation connected.The device was found within specifications.The manufacturing batch record review confirmed that the device met all material, assembly and performance specifications.The investigation conclusion is not confirmed - returned as there was no evidence of either the alleged issue(s) or any defect which could have contributed to the event.(b)(4).
 
Event Description
Reportable based on analysis completed on 29aug2018.It was reported that during and atrial fibrillation ablation procedure with an intellanav mifi open-irrigated ablation catheter a "temp out of range" error occurred.Changing the cables did not resolve it.The catheter was switched to a new of the same ablation catheter and it worked fine.No patient complications occurred.However; returned device analysis revealed body fluid was found under the edges of ring 1 & 3 electrodes.
